GameOn service wins Global Mobile Award
The GameOn FA Premier League mobile service has won the Best Made for Mobile Infotainment for Sports & News Content in the 2007 Global Mobile Awards.
Up against stiff competition, the judges reported the GameOn service as, "a clear uncomplicated service that plays perfectly to the sports fan - it clusters together all the information you'd be interested in if you weren't at the game itself."
The Global Mobile Awards have been described as the Oscars of the mobile industry, recognising the best in field in a highly skilled and creative industry.
GameOn offers mobile consumers in-game coverage of the FA Premier League. The service uses the ShootLive real-time photo delivery process to combine pictures from the UK's leading sports photographers with live text commentary, official data and match information from PA Sport. Content is optimised for every major handset within 90 seconds of the action taking place on the pitch.
